LIFE CHANDELIER enters a decisive phase as it prepares to produce biomethane at its demonstration plant in Valderrobres.

The European project moves forward in the production of vehicle-grade biomethane from agri-food waste. LIFE CHANDELIER has entered its decisive phase. The demonstration plant inValderrobres (Teruel) has already completed approximately 85% of the work required to start biogas production, a key step toward generating vehicle-grade biomethane from agri-food waste.
